Are you ready to take the next step in your career and looking for a leadership role where everyday brings new challenges and opportunities to make a real impact?
Be part of our Infrastructure Maintenance team as Coordinator of Routine Maintenance, where you will lead a targeted and responsive approach to Council's road network defects.
Through effective coordination and management, this role plays a key role in the delivery of routine and scheduled road and associated infrastructure maintenance services, to ensure they remain in a functional condition, meet community needs and support sustainable infrastructure outcomes.
Key responsibilities include:
- Coordinate the Routine Maintenance program as per Council's Road and Asset Management Plans;
- Develop solutions to network challenges relating to road and drainage maintenance;
- Contribute to continuous improvement of road maintenance practices and principles;
- Lead, develop and support your team to deliver service excellence;
- Coordinate staff and resources in response to storm or emergency events;
- Develop and monitor budgets, including forecasts, variances and adjustments;
- Build and maintain a productive relationship with internal and external stakeholders;
- Collaborate with the department's Coordinator cohort, fostering a positive workplace culture.
